@alexcrichton looks like a macOS-only failure in this test: This PR lands in particular rust-lang/backtrace-rs#300, which seems to do something with macOS symbol resolution. Here's the total libbacktrace diff. "signal: 10" looks exactly like #45731 is back. |
|
Hm, or maybe given that the fix back then was to disable mmap, maybe the issue is rust-lang/backtrace-rs#298. Cc @Aaron1011 |
|
@RalfJung: I find it odd that the OSX tests passed for my EDIT: It looks like mmap was explicitly disabled on on macOS in the past - I think we just need to add it to the |
|
Well, the test truncates some dSYM file. Maybe the backtrace crate does not do that. And yes, that's what I said above -- mmap was disabled on macOS precisely because of "signal 10 SIGBUS", and your PR probably re-enabled the macOS mmap implementation. |
